What Is a Parking Shed Contractor?

A parking shed contractor handles the work involved in creating a covered parking structure, from understanding the site and discussing the requirement to preparing the structure and installing it.

The work can include site measurements, design planning, structural requirements, material selection, fabrication, installation, and final inspection. The exact approach depends on the project. A small residential parking shed may have very different requirements from a large parking area at an office, hotel, factory, or housing society.

The contractor's job is to bring these different parts together so the finished parking shed fits the space and remains practical to use.

Contracting Process

How Does a Parking Shed Contractor Work?

01

Site Assessment

We look at the available space, ground conditions, surrounding buildings, vehicle movement, and the areas that need to be covered.

02

Requirement Discussion

We understand how many vehicles need to be accommodated, how the parking area is used, and what you expect from the shed.

03

Design Planning

The size, height, roof shape, support positions, and overall layout are worked out according to the site.

04

Structural Engineering

The framework, foundations, connections, and other structural details are planned for the proposed design.

05

Material Selection

Fabric, membrane, steel, and other materials are selected according to the application and conditions of the project.

06

Fabrication

The steel framework and fabric components are prepared according to the finalized design and required dimensions.

07

Installation

The framework is assembled at the site, followed by fitting the fabric and completing the necessary connections and tensioning.

08

Final Inspection

The completed structure is checked for its alignment, fabric fitting, connections, drainage, and overall finish.

1. What does a parking shed contractor do?+

Ans: A parking shed contractor handles the work from planning the structure to fabricating and installing it, based on the space available and the requirements of the parking area.

2. How is the cost of a parking shed decided?+

Ans: The cost depends on factors such as the size of the covered area, design, framework, roofing material, foundations, fabrication, installation, and site requirements.

3. Can a parking shed be customized according to my site?+

Ans: Yes, a parking shed can be planned around your actual site, including the available space, vehicle movement, required coverage, height, roof shape, support positions, and overall appearance.

4. What materials are used for parking sheds?+

Ans: Parking sheds generally use fabric or membrane roofing with a steel or metal framework, along with suitable connections, fixings, and foundations.

5. Are tensile parking sheds suitable for cars?+

Ans: Yes, tensile parking sheds are a practical option for car parking because they provide shade and help protect vehicles from rain while keeping the area open and accessible.
